Siemens Limited v. DCIT (Bombay High Court)

Bombay High Court: S. 154 : Rectification – Mandatory requirement of DIN – Back-dated rectification order – Limitation – Violation of CBDT Circular No. 19/2019 – Order deemed never issued – Writ maintainable despite alternate remedy. [S. 119, 154(3), 154(7), 250, 292B, Art. 226] The assessee challenged a rectification order purportedly dated 29-03-2024 passed u/s 154 giving effect… Read More ...

Awadhnarayan Bhagwanta Singh v. ITO (ITAT Mumbai)

Mumbai Tribunal : S. 56 : Income from Other Sources-Stamp duty valuation-Difference between agreement date and registration date–Allotment letter treated as “agreement”–Part consideration paid through banking channel before agreement–Stamp duty valuation to be adopted as on date of allotment–Addition deleted. [S. 50C ,56(2)(vii)(b).] Where the assessee purchased a flat for 1,10,00,000 and the AO made an addition of… Read More ...
